Spectacle Pond & Anaconda is a 4-mile out-and-back in Rocky Hill Wildlife Sanctuary near Willows, MA. The route reaches Spectacle Pond at the turnaround, 2 miles in. It climbs 259 ft and is mostly dirt. It scores 3/100 on the Ambleway Wildness scale: paved and peopled.
